Ticket: Currency conversion rounding drift in Tallowpay checkout. Converting GBP→NOK rounds per line item instead of per invoice; totals off by 1–3 øre. Support: tell merchants it's display-only, ledgers are correct. Fix lands in next Harkness release — round once at invoice level. Patched build for verification is below.

build token for tawif-bahip: htk31_68bba16e1afabfef4ecc69408c06f16

Handover for the Quillmere partner SFTP drop: files land nightly from the partner's side into the chroot jail on our ingest host. Key rotation happens quarterly; the last rotation was done by Darv before he left. Nothing is world-readable, and the pickup job deletes files after checksum verification. For the audit trail, retention settings, and rotation runbook, see the internal page below.

wiki page, kahog-hahig: https://vault.zemvargrid.internal/display/deploy/repo/settings/merge_requests/job/settings/6f3b933774dbc5320a4daa18

Welcome to the Rowell Playhouse seat-map renderer project. Before running the renderer locally, copy `env.sample` to `.env` in the repo root and review each value carefully, as the tile server rejects malformed settings silently. Set `SEATMAP_VENUE=rowell-main` and keep `TILE_CACHE=on` for realistic performance. The renderer also requires an access secret for the venue layout API, which belongs on the very next line.

vault entry, fadup-tagag: RELAY_SECRET8=2fd92179

// PARTITION_WINDOW_MONTHS controls how many monthly partitions the
// Ledgerbarn archiver keeps hot for the orders table. Each calendar
// month gets its own partition; the rotation job at Quillhaven detaches
// anything older and moves it to cold storage. Changing this value
// requires a coordinated release: the reporting views in Tallygrove
// assume the window matches theirs exactly. Please confirm both sides
// before shipping. The rotation job stamps each run with the trace
// token recorded below.

build token for tajeg-bajep: htk14_409ba9df6b8acb